Abstract To a bicomplex one can associate two natural filtrations, the column and row filtrations, and then two associated spectral sequences. This can be generalized to ‐multicomplexes. We present a family of model category structures on the category of ‐multicomplexes where the weak equivalences are the morphisms inducing a quasi‐isomorphism at a fixed page of the first spectral sequence and at a fixed page of the second spectral sequence. Such weak equivalences arise naturally in complex geometry. In particular, the model structures presented here establish a basis for studying homotopy types of almost complex manifolds.
